Freudian Analysis
Freudian analysis interprets dreams as expressions of repressed desires. A dream about pepperoni pizza might symbolize deeper emotional yearnings or unresolved conflicts. For you, the act of indulging in pizza may represent a longing for comfort or a satisfaction of basic needs. If you often crave pizza in dreams, consider what it might indicate about your current stresses or unmet desires in waking life. For example, if you associate pizza with family gatherings, this could highlight feelings of nostalgia or a need for connection.
